ऋग्वेद ८.३४.२
Ṛgveda 8.34.2
ā tvā̱ grāvā̱ vada̍nni̱ha so̱mī ghoṣe̍ṇa yacchatu |di̱vo a̱muṣya̱ śāsa̍to̱ diva̍ṃ ya̱ya di̍vāvaso ||
Transliteration IAST
ā tvā̱ grāvā̱ vada̍nni̱ha so̱mī ghoṣe̍ṇa yacchatu | di̱vo a̱muṣya̱ śāsa̍to̱ diva̍ṃ ya̱ya di̍vāvaso ||
Padapāṭha word by word, as recited
आ | त्वा | ग्रावा | वदन् | इह | सोमी | घोषेण | यच्छतु | दिवः | अमुष्य | शासतः | दिवम् | यय | दिवावसो इतिदिवावसो
ā | tvā | grāvā | vadan | iha | somī | ghoṣeṇa | yacchatu | divaḥ | amuṣya | śāsataḥ | divam | yaya | divāvaso itidivāvaso
Translations signed
May the stone draw thee as it speaks, the Soma-stone with ringing voice. Ye by command of yonder Dyaus, God bright by day! have gone to heaven.
